Denton County criminal defense lawyer Kimberly Griffin Tucker understands the consequences of a theft charge and conviction. Aside from the potential prison time, fines, and probation, these types of offenses are classified as 'crimes of moral turpitude'. This means a conviction, even for a petty theft, can negatively affect your immigration status, ability to get a job, a loan, housing, and many other aspects of your life.
